Detroit Tigers vs Minnesota Twins
May 5, 2002 Box Score

The box score below is an accurate record of events for the baseball contest played on May 5, 2002 at Hubert H. Humphrey Metrodome. The Detroit Tigers defeated the Minnesota Twins and the box score is "ready to surrender its truth to the knowing eye."

Detroit Tigers 7, Minnesota Twins 6

Detroit Tigers ab   r   h rbi
Macias 3b 5 1 1 0
Fick rf 5 1 1 2
Higginson lf 5 1 2 0
Simon dh 4 0 1 0
Halter ss 2 2 2 0
Paquette 1b 3 1 1 2
Magee cf 4 1 1 2
Inge c 4 0 1 0
Jackson 2b 3 0 0 1
Weaver p 0 0 0 0
  Walker p 0 0 0 0
  Paniagua p 0 0 0 0
  Acevedo p 0 0 0 0
Totals 35 7 10 7
Minnesota Twins ab   r   h rbi
Jones lf 4 1 1 0
Guzman ss 5 2 2 0
Mientkiewicz 1b 5 0 1 1
LeCroy dh 5 1 1 3
Koskie 3b 4 2 3 0
Kielty cf 3 0 1 0
Buchanan rf 3 0 1 2
  Hunter ph 1 0 0 0
Pierzynski c 2 0 0 0
Hocking 2b 3 0 0 0
  Mohr ph 1 0 0 0
  Canizaro 2b 0 0 0 0
Lohse p 0 0 0 0
  Cressend p 0 0 0 0
  Hawkins p 0 0 0 0
  Guardado p 0 0 0 0
Totals 36 6 10 6
Detroit 020 050 0007102
Minnesota 010 010 4006100
  Detroit Tigers IP H R ER BB SO
Weaver  W (2-4) 6.0 6 4 2 3 4
  Walker   0.1 2 2 2 1 0
  Paniagua   1.0 1 0 0 1 1
  Acevedo  SV (2) 1.2 1 0 0 0 2
Totals
9.0
10
6
4
5
7
  Minnesota Twins IP H R ER BB SO
Lohse  L (2-2) 4.1 8 6 6 2 2
  Cressend   1.2 1 1 1 0 0
  Hawkins   2.0 1 0 0 0 2
  Guardado   1.0 0 0 0 0 2
Totals
9.0
10
7
7
2
6

  E–Higginson (2), Weaver (1).  DP–Detroit 1.  2B–Detroit Paquette (6,off Lohse); Simon (4,off Lohse); Macias (3,off Lohse), Minnesota Koskie (8,off Acevedo).  HR–Detroit Fick (3,5th inning off Lohse 1 on, 0 out); Magee (3,5th inning off Cressend 1 on, 2 out), Minnesota LeCroy (1,7th inning off Walker 2 on, 1 out).  SF–D Jackson (1,off Lohse); Paquette (3,off Cressend).  HBP–Pierzynski 2 (3,by Weaver 2).  SB–Higginson (2,2nd base off Lohse/Pierzynski); Koskie (3,3rd base off Paniagua/Inge); Kielty (1,2nd base off Paniagua/Inge).  WP–Lohse (2).  HBP–Weaver 2 (3,Pierzynski 2).  U-HP–Joe Brinkman, 1B–Derryl Cousins, 2B–Martin Foster, 3B–Andrew Fletcher.  T–3:41.  A–16,943.
